The Karawanks range offers amazing remote trails, away from the crowds and in the depths of nature. On this 3-day program, we will explore some of the most amazing spots in the range.
We will set off from the village of Dovje, and follow different trails each day that will show us the wonders of the Karawanks including views of the famous Mount Triglav, blooming daffodils, forests, grasslands, and Valvazorjev dom, a famous meeting place for mountaineers, among others. You can find a detailed, day by day itinerary below.
Each day we will cover between 9 and 16km, with varying altitude gains. This means that you will need to be physically fit to join, although no special technical skills are required. Please contact me if you have any doubts about your skill level.

From over Dovje village, we will hike along a mountain path to Planina Rožca and to the top of Dovška baba, from where we will enjoy beautiful views of Triglav, the Julian Alps, and Vrata valley. From there, we will continue on a ridge path, across pastures and meadows over Hrušica and Jesenice, until we reach Golica (1583 m). Then, we continue down to Koča na Golici where we will spend the night
Altitude gain: 1050 m
Distance: 12 km
We will set off on a first stretch that will take us through thick grass up and down until we reach the Sava caves, where ore was mined for the Jesenice ironworks. After crossing pastures, and forests, we will walk through lonely paths that we will share with the livestock on the Belska Planina. The views will open up to us until we reach Stol Ridge. Then, we descend to Prešeren's hut, where we will spend the night.
Altitude gain: 950 m
Distance: 16 km
On our final hiking day, we will enjoy a beautiful descent over Finžgarjeva Skala and Žirovniška Planina until we reach Valvazorjev dom, a popular meeting place for mountain climbers. After stopping for coffee, we climb to Ajdna, an old settlement, and archaeological site. Then, we descend in the direction of Završnica.
Altitude gain: 1530 m down
Distance: 9 km
30 l backpack, good hiking shoes, 3 layers of clothing (one of these windblock), long hiking pants, hat, gloves, sunglasses, sunscreen, first aid kit, food (in the hut is half board), 1.5 l water for the first day (possible purchase in the hut), ID and other equipment proposed by the guide.
